Location

The Art Deco Imperial Hotel is located in Prague's historically rich UNESCO protected quarter. Steps away, guests can explore shops, bars, and major attractions like the Municipal House and the Old Town Square. The hotel's location immerses guests in the charm of early 20th-century Prague.

Dining

Café Imperial serves as the most famous 'Grand Cafe House' in Prague, renowned for over a century. Helmed by celebrity chef Zdeněk Pohlreich, the menu showcases both traditional Czech cuisine and international dishes. Signature choices include Braised Veal Cheeks and the Imperial Cake, appealing to both local and visiting guests.

Accommodations

The hotel offers a range of recently renovated rooms and suites, showcasing unique Art Deco style. Deluxe Rooms feature marble bathrooms with heated floors, while Junior Suites come with complimentary minibars and city views. The Imperial Suite provides a separate living room for additional comfort and luxury.

Wellness

Complimentary access to the hotel's Fitness & Wellness facilities is available for guests. The wellness area includes historical mosaics from 1914, enhancing the relaxation experience. Saunas, steam baths, and 24-hour fitness access ensure well-rounded wellness offerings.

Meetings and Events

The hotel provides versatile meeting spaces like the Diamond Ballroom, featuring natural daylight and modern AV equipment. With a capacity for 90 guests, it supports various event layouts. The seasoned concierge team assists in organizing special events and catering through Café Imperial.

Old Town Square
Old Town Square
12 minutes' walk
Historic heart of Prague, known for stunning architecture and vibrant atmosphere. Home to the Astronomical Clock.
The Powder Tower
The Powder Tower
7 minutes' walk
Medieval monument marking the entrance to the Old Town, offering visitors a glimpse into Prague's rich history.
Palladium Shopping Mall
6 minutes' walk
Modern shopping hub with numerous stores and eateries. Great spot for retail therapy after a day of sightseeing.
Wenceslas Square
Wenceslas Square
14 minutes' walk
Famous historic square featuring shops, restaurants, and cultural sites. A lively area ideal for people-watching.
Bike Tours
10 minutes' ride
Guided bike tours through Prague's scenic routes. Rentals are available, suitable for all fitness levels.
Vltava River Cruises
15 minutes' walk
Relaxing boat cruises offering stunning views of Prague's skyline. Book in advance during peak seasons.
Cafe Imperial
Cafe Imperial
1 minute' walk
Iconic cafe serving traditional Czech cuisine in an art deco setting. Famous for its breakfast and coffee.
Next Door by Imperial
Next Door by Imperial
1 minute' walk
Chic brasserie with a focus on modern Czech dishes. Sophisticated atmosphere, ideal for dinner or lunch.
Ristorante Longiano
Ristorante Longiano
1 minute' walk
Italian dining with a homey feel, serving pasta and pizza. Great for families and casual meals.
Rudolfinum
Rudolfinum
19 minutes' walk
Cultural venue hosting concerts and exhibitions. A must-visit for classical music enthusiasts.
JazzDock
15 minutes' walk
Trendy jazz club located by the river, featuring live music in a vibrant atmosphere. Great for nightlife.

Guests consistently praise the Art Deco Imperial Hotel's beautiful, well-maintained Art Deco style and its convenient location within walking distance to many attractions. The rooms are often described as large and very clean, some offering fantastic views, and feature luxury Rituals toiletries. Many rave about the excellent breakfast buffet served in the classic Imperial Cafe, although some found the restaurant a bit expensive. A minor point to consider is that a few guests mentioned limited equipment in the fitness area.
